|
|
« Предыдущая тема | Следующая тема » |
Опции темы | Опции просмотра |
|
|
|||||
Как инициировать функцию по изменению bindable свойства
Есть свойство типа ArrayCollection , которое объявлено как Bindable.
Нужно обновлять сумму. Делаю так: Как инициировать функцию когда значение коллекции обновится?
__________________
Сам себе репортер |
|
|||||
Регистрация: Nov 2005
Сообщений: 1,058
|
Байндинг сработает только когда обновится значение переменной items. Для пересчета суммы, у коллекции есть событие CollectionEvent.COLLECTION_CHANGE
|
|
|||||
Не помогло =(
Событие не вызывается, хотя к коллекции добавляются новые элементы. Это видно по изменению списка элементов в датагриде <mx:DataGrid x="10" y="219" width="237" dataProvider="{this.items}" height="285" id="dataGrid"> Коллекция меняется, обработчик не вызывается
__________________
Сам себе репортер Последний раз редактировалось terbooter; 23.10.2009 в 16:38. |
|
|||||
Если данные меняются из DataGrid, то вот: http://www.adobe.com/devnet/flash/ar...rid_edits.html
А если DataGrid только отражает данные - попробуй обрабатывать событие DataGrid.dataChange. |
Часовой пояс GMT +4, время: 15:22. |
|
« Предыдущая тема | Следующая тема » |
|
|